Bringing animals into store
We know many people rely on or feel comfort from having animals with them, so we want to be clear on what’s possible when visiting our stores.
To help keep every body safe and comfortable, we’re unable to allow non-working animals into our stores.
Why this policy is in place
Our stores can be busy and sometimes limited in space, so animals may:
- Create a trip hazard
- Pose hygiene risks
- Trigger allergies for other customers or colleagues
This policy helps make sure the environment works for everyone.
Assistance dogs
All assistance dogs are always welcome.
This includes:
- Guide dogs
- Hearing assistance dogs
- Emotional support dogs
- Assistance dogs in training
These are essential for supporting the handler’s day-to-day wellbeing, and we fully recognise their role.
